Details for Microgray per Second (Environmental Radiation)
Introduction : This unit measures extremely low radiation levels, suitable for environmental monitoring and space radiation studies.
History & Origin : Gained importance with increased sensitivity of Geiger counters and dosimeters. Used since the 1980s for precise low-level measurements.
Current Use : Used to measure natural background radiation, cosmic rays at high altitudes, and radiation leakage from medical equipment.

FAQ on Attogray Per Second to Microgray Per Second Conversion:
What is the Symbol of Attogray Per Second and Microgray Per Second?
The symbol for Attogray Per Second is 'aGy/s', and for Microgray Per Seconds, it is 'µGy/s'. These symbols are used to denote radiation in everyday and technical measurements.
How to convert Attogray Per Second(s) to Microgray Per Second(es)?
To convert Attogray Per Second(s) to Microgray Per Second(es), multiply the number of Attogray Per Seconds by 1.0E-12 because one Attogray Per Second equals 1.0E-12 Microgray Per Seconds.
Formula: Microgray Per Seconds = Attogray Per Seconds × 1.0E-12.
This is a standard rule used in radiation conversions.
